Output 3fbaa6af121850fd0c6c41b73a69050d93df37f8fd1077e8ef771fd1f03b33b2:0

value
150638
script pubkey
OP_0 OP_PUSHBYTES_20 51522133e6e491bbff94a3d4db745970e9e02bf7
address
bc1q29fzzvlxujgmhlu5502dkazewr57q2lhgw2wq6
transaction
3fbaa6af121850fd0c6c41b73a69050d93df37f8fd1077e8ef771fd1f03b33b2
spent
true